At Saint Dominic Elementary School, students experiment and create art works in a variety of mediums, including drawing, painting, sculpture, ceramics, printmaking, video and computer graphics. They study color and color mixing, elements of design and composition and learn to work on projects on their own and in a group. Emphasis is also placed on the concepts of other curriculum being integrated into their art, such as social studies, language arts, science, math or health.
All grades use watercolors, watercolor pencils, and tempera paint, with acrylic paint introduced in grades 6 and 7. To enhance their tactile senses and encourage three-dimensional creation, students work with clay, wood and wire. Students round out their art education by studying art history and artists by using library, web site and video resources.
